CORY MORROW 'BEHIND THE CURTAIN': COUNTRY ARTIST
PREVIEWS NEW CD AT FAN-EXCLUSIVE EVENT

Songwriter Shares 'Story of the Songs,' Dinner, Concert, Gifts
on August 27

(AUSTIN, Texas) -- Texas recording artist Cory Morrow shares the "story of the songs" on his forthcoming album, NOTHING LEFT TO HIDE (street date: August 30), as part of "Behind The Curtain," a special fan-exclusive event on August 27 at La Zona Rosa in Austin.

Between a catered dinner by El Arroyo and the preview concert of the new LP, Morrow will explain the inspiration behind each of its songs, which follow his recent musical journey of rediscovery of self and highlight the new direction of his songwriting.

On NOTHING LEFT TO HIDE, Morrow blends California country and rock sounds with Texas storytelling, resulting in a tight mix of ballads and stompers with lyrical depth.

One of those songs is the chart-climbing single "Beat of Your Heart," which debuted on radio this month and is already at #4 on Texas Music Chart and #59 on Billboard's Airplay Weekly. Morrow says he wrote the song about a girl he knew and finding "happiness and love wherever you can."

Morrow and his touring band will be joined for the preview concert at La Zona Rosa by songwriter/guitarist Keith Gattis, producer of NOTHING LEFT TO HIDE and singer/songwriter Walt Wilkins, who co-wrote the album's first track, "Heart of Fire," among others.

In addition to the dinner, the concert and the one-on-one interview with Morrow, fans will be treatedto a meet and greet with Morrow and the band, pre-release copies of the new album, DVDs of the making of the record and other commemorative swag. Details can be found at www.corymorrow.com.

In support of the new record, Morrow's three-month fall "Nothing Left To Hide" tour will launch in September and hit markets throughout the Southwest, Southeast and Midwest.
